Arrangement of Stator Modules in a Linear Motor

A linear motor is disclosed, which has a stator and at least one rotor, the stator having at least two stator modules. Each stator module has a coil arrangement and, seen in longitudinal extension of the respective stator module, at least at one end, a displacement sensor. Each stator module is disposed along a travel path of the respective rotor in an area of the respective stator module. Each displacement sensor has a detection range, within which it can detect a rotor, as long as the latter is located at least partially in the detection range. Each coil arrangement has an interaction range, within which, in case of energizing, the coil arrangement comes into interaction with the rotor and urges the latter in a driving direction, as long as the rotor is located with at least one portion in the interaction range. The at least two stator modules and the at least one rotor are disposed such that, at all times, a portion of the at least one rotor is located at least in the detection range of a displacement sensor and another portion of this rotor at least in the interaction range of a coil arrangement of the at least two stator modules.

Apparatus and method for determining network association status

An apparatus and method for determining network association status includes a first electronic device having a wireless communication system and a proximity system, and a second electronic device having a wireless communication system and a proximity system. The wireless communication systems of the first and second electronic devices have a communication range therebetween greater than an interaction range between the proximity systems of the first and second electronic devices. The proximity system of one of the first and second electronic devices is configured to interact with the proximity system of the other of the first and second electronic devices to determine proximity between the first and second electronic devices. The communication system of the first electronic device is configured to establish an association status communication with the communication system of the second electronic device after the proximity of the first and second electronic devices has been determined. Further, one of the first and second electronic devices is configured to notify an operator of an association status of the first and second electronic devices.

Dynamic provisional decomposition of lithographic patterns having different interaction ranges

A method for obtaining mask and source patterns for printing integrated circuit patterns includes providing initial representations of a plurality of mask and source patterns. The method identifies long-range and short-range factors in the representations of the plurality of mask and source patterns, and provides a plurality of clips including a specified number of mask patterns. Short-range factors having overlapping ranges for each of the clips are specified. The method includes determining an initial processing priority for the plurality of clips, and determining a patterning relationship between integrated circuit patterns and the mask and source patterns. A primary objective is determined which expresses the printability of the integrated circuit patterns in terms of the patterning relationship. The method defines and iteratively solves a master problem employing the primary objective to generate values for the long-range factors, and solves subproblems employing a second objective for generating values for the short-range factors.

Method for fast calculating transmitting time and range of position information over internet

A method for fast calculating the transmission time and range of position information over Internet includes such steps as dividing the virtual scene into multiple area blocks for calculating effective interaction range, defining that the current area block and adjacent area blocks are low-interactivity effective interaction range, dividing each area block into multiple sub-area blocks, defining that the current sub-area block and adjacent sub-area blocks are high-interactivity effective interaction range, and transmitting information for state correction when the inconsistency of virtual environment reaches the valve in interactive range.
